/** * Copyright (C) 2015 the original author or authors. *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 package mujava.op.basic; import openjava.mop.*; import openjava.ptree.*; import java.io.*; /** * <p>Generate AOIS (Arithmetic Operator Insertion (Short-cut)) mutants -- * insert unary operators (increment ++, decrement --) before and after * each variable of an arithmetic type * </p> * @author Yu-Seung Ma * @version 1.0 */ public class AOIS extends Arithmetic_OP { boolean isPrePostEQ = true; public AOIS(FileEnvironment file_env, ClassDeclaration cdecl, CompilationUnit comp_unit) { super( file_env, comp_unit ); } public void visit( UnaryExpression p ) throws ParseTreeException { // NO OPERATION } public void visit( Variable p) throws ParseTreeException { if (isArithmeticType(p)) { if (isPrePostEQ) { outputToFile(p, p.toString() + "++" ); outputToFile(p, p.toString() + "--" ); } else { outputToFile(p, "++" + p.toString() ); outputToFile(p, "--" + p.toString() ); outputToFile(p, p.toString() + "++" ); outputToFile(p, p.toString()+"--" ); } } } public void visit( FieldAccess p ) throws ParseTreeException { if (isArithmeticType(p)) { if (isPrePostEQ) { outputToFile(p, p.toString() + "++" ); outputToFile(p, p.toString() + "--" ); } else { outputToFile(p, "++" + p.toString() ); outputToFile(p, "--" + p.toString() ); outputToFile(p, p.toString() + "++" ); outputToFile(p, p.toString() + "--" ); } } } public void visit( BinaryExpression p ) throws ParseTreeException { isPrePostEQ = false; super.visit(p); isPrePostEQ = true; } public void visit( AssignmentExpression p ) throws ParseTreeException { isPrePostEQ = false; Expression rexp = p.getRight(); rexp.accept( this ); isPrePostEQ = true; } /** * Write AOIS mutants to files * @param original_field * @param mutant */ public void outputToFile(FieldAccess original_field, String mutant) { if (comp_unit == null) return; String f_name; num++; f_name = getSourceName("AOIS"); String mutant_dir = getMuantID("AOIS"); try { PrintWriter out = getPrintWriter(f_name); AOIS_Writer writer = new AOIS_Writer(mutant_dir, out); writer.setMutant(original_field, mutant); writer.setMethodSignature(currentMethodSignature); comp_unit.accept( writer ); out.flush(); out.close(); } catch ( IOException e ) { System.err.println( "fails to create " + f_name ); } catch ( ParseTreeException e ) { System.err.println( "errors during printing " + f_name ); e.printStackTrace(); } } /** * Write AOIS mutants to files * @param original_var * @param mutant */ public void outputToFile(Variable original_var, String mutant) { if (comp_unit == null) return; String f_name; num++; f_name = getSourceName("AOIS"); String mutant_dir = getMuantID("AOIS"); try { PrintWriter out = getPrintWriter(f_name); AOIS_Writer writer = new AOIS_Writer(mutant_dir, out); writer.setMutant(original_var, mutant); writer.setMethodSignature(currentMethodSignature); comp_unit.accept( writer ); out.flush(); out.close(); } catch ( IOException e ) { System.err.println( "fails to create " + f_name ); } catch ( ParseTreeException e ) { System.err.println( "errors during printing " + f_name ); e.printStackTrace(); } } }
